How OnlyFans Appears on Bank Statements
Before we get to the solutions, let’s understand the problem. When you subscribe to OnlyFans, the transaction usually appears with a descriptor like “OnlyFans” or “OF Subscription.”
This makes it obvious what the charge is for. Some banks might show a more generic name, but you can’t always count on that. Knowing this, let’s explore ways to mask or avoid these descriptors.

1. Use a Prepaid Debit Card
A prepaid debit card is a simple and effective way to keep OnlyFans transactions private.
These cards work like regular debit cards but aren’t linked to your main bank account.
- How it works: Buy a prepaid card from a store or online, load it with cash, and use it for your OnlyFans subscription.
- Benefits: Transactions won’t show on your bank statement since you’re not using your bank account.
- Tip: Look for cards with low fees, like Visa or Mastercard prepaid cards, to save money.
2. Set Up a Separate Bank Account
Creating a separate bank account for subscriptions like OnlyFans is another great option.
This keeps your primary account free of any sensitive transactions.
- How it works: Open a free or low-cost checking account at a bank or online financial service. Use this account only for private purchases.
- Benefits: OnlyFans charges will appear on the separate account’s statement, keeping your main account clean.
- Tip: Many online banks, like Chime or Ally, offer free accounts with no minimum balance requirements.
3. Use a Digital Wallet
Digital wallets like PayPal, Apple Pay, or Google Pay can add a layer of privacy to your transactions. They act as a middleman between your bank and OnlyFans.
- How it works: Link a digital wallet to your OnlyFans account instead of your bank card. The statement will show the wallet’s name (e.g., “PayPal”) instead of OnlyFans.
- Benefits: Your bank statement stays discreet, and digital wallets are widely accepted.
- Tip: Check if OnlyFans accepts your preferred wallet before setting it up.
